It's a budget of economic reforms: Ravi

'Critics should remember slogans don't make a good budget'

MLA and BJP state general secretary C T Ravi has described the Union budget as ‘the budget of economic reforms’. He said on Thursday emphasis has been laid on employment generation, agriculture and rural development. The Centre, through the budget, has taken a firm stand to make the economy stronger, he appreciated.

Some people have been criticising the budget only for the sake of criticising it. They should remember that the slogans alone cannot make a good budget. The budget has given priority to the building of basic infrastructure and more funds have been allocated for this purpose, he added.

Transport, rural development, basic amenities, construction of 10 lakh lakes and development of National Highways are the salient features of this budget. These sectors will generate employment in large numbers, which will in turn help the national economy. But still, the Opposition is adamant on its stand, he said. Restriction on the transactions exceeding Rs 3 lakh is another revolutionary decision after note ban, Ravi said.

The budget is also pro-poor because it has been announced in the budget that one crore houses will be built for economically deprived classes. During the tenure of Congress, the 10 Five Year Plans were not completed before the target. But, after BJP has taken over, the Central government has set a target to provide electrification to all villages before 2018, he noted.

Also, the government has decided to seize the assets of loan defaulters. Congress was the one which provided Rs 40 to 50 thousand crore loans to business tycoons, he criticised. MLC M K Pranesh, the party’s district committee general secretary C H Lokesh, spokesperson Varasiddhi Venugopal and Uppalli Anwar of Minority Morcha were present in the press conference.
